Silent Hill 2 Remake May Release on Xbox and Switch in 2025, but Remains as PS5 Exclusive Until Then

The latest buzz around the much-anticipated Silent Hill 2 remake has been fueled by a new trailer that not only confirms the release date for PS5 and PC but also teases potential launches on other platforms in the future.

Silent Hill 2 Remake Reveals PlayStation Exclusivity for At Least a Year

Sony Hypes Up PS5 DualSense Controller Features for Silent Hill 2 Remake

The recently unveiled "Silent Hill 2 - Immersion Trailer" on the PlayStation channel has confirmed that the Silent Hill 2 remake will be exclusive to PS5 for at least a year. The game is set to launch on both PS5 and PC on October 8. The trailer's closing statement clearly indicates that Silent Hill 2 remake will be a "PlayStation 5 console exclusive" until October 8, 2025.

While the PS6 isn't expected to be released around that time, Sony's announcement suggests that the Silent Hill 2 remake might eventually make its way to other platforms, including Xbox consoles and Nintendo Switch. Currently, PC gamers can enjoy Silent Hill 2 remake on Steam, and there's speculation that it could also appear on platforms like Epic Games and GoG by next year. However, it's important to take these speculations with a pinch of salt since no official announcements have been made.
